Australian musician Stella Donnelly will release her second album, Flood, on August 26, 2022, on Secretly Canadian.Following 2019's Beware of the Dogs, Flood is Donnelly's re A record of discovery, it is the product of months of risky experimentation, self-reflection, and many transitions. Like the Banded Stilt on the cover, Donnelly is venturing into uncharted territory, learning how rich she can be as an artist and as an individual. Donnelly birdwatched in the rainforest of Bellingen, Australia, one of the many cities where he lived while working on the album. I was able to lose the sense of someone else's reaction to me,\" she says. I was able to forget that I was a musician and just be present,\" she says.Reaffirming her tiny existence, Donnelly was able to dig up new creative wells that she did not know existed. She wrote 43 songs while leaving Bellingen and moving around the country. 'I often wrote songs in strange places. I traveled to Fremantle, Williams, Gildington, Margaret River, Melbourne, and often I didn't know where I was. There's no denying that having closed borders and not being able to contact your family can make you focus on the important parts of your life,\" she recalls. Writing songs in a new location also created a new approach. Writing songs with band members Jennifer Aslett, George Foster, Jack Gaby, and Marcel Tussie sometimes felt like an experimental kindergarten romp. Co-producers Anna Laverty and Jake Webb (Methyl Ethyl) also created an effortless naturalness in the studio.Moving away from his previous practice of writing songs on electric guitar, Donnelly used the piano to infuse his work with the album's introspective fluidity and vulnerability. Donnelly describes Banded Stilt as \"an illusion when viewed in a group, but a singular work of art when viewed alone. Each song in Flood is an art form in itself, but the collective is richly shared by all of Stella Donnelly. Her inner child, her nurturing self, her own nightmares...she pours it all out in this work. It takes an ocean to understand everything she feels.
